Bhuthkur Population - Adilabad, Andhra Pradesh
Bhuthkur is a medium size village located in Kaddam (Peddur) Mandal of Adilabad district, Andhra Pradesh with total 344 families residing. The Bhuthkur village has population of 1398 of which 663 are males while 735 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bhuthkur village population of children with age 0-6 is 146 which makes up 10.44 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bhuthkur village is 1109 which is higher than Andhra Pradesh state average of 993. Child Sex Ratio for the Bhuthkur as per census is 1246, higher than Andhra Pradesh average of 939.
Bhuthkur village has lower literacy rate compared to Andhra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Bhuthkur village was 43.21 % compared to 67.02 % of Andhra Pradesh. In Bhuthkur Male literacy stands at 54.52 % while female literacy rate was 32.87 %.

Bhuthkur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 344 | - | - |
Population | 1,398 | 663 | 735 |
Child (0-6) | 146 | 65 | 81 |
Schedule Caste | 359 | 167 | 192 |
Schedule Tribe | 100 | 46 | 54 |
Literacy | 43.21 % | 54.52 % | 32.87 % |
Total Workers | 779 | 370 | 409 |
Main Worker | 343 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 436 | 197 | 239 |
